Tuyekta (Russian: Туекта) is a rural locality (a selo) in Tenginskoye Rural Settlement of Ongudaysky District, the Altai Republic, Russia. The population was 329 as of 2016.[2] There are 3 streets.

Tuyekta is located on the bank of the Ursul River, 22 km northwest of Onguday (the district's administrative centre) by road. Karakol is the nearest rural locality.[3]
